Understanding the Multiplier and Crash Mechanics
At the heart of any crash game lies the multiplier. This value begins at 1.00x and steadily increases over time. The longer the game continues without crashing, the higher the multiplier climbs, and thus, the larger the potential profit for players who haven't cashed out. However, the key element to remember is the random nature of the crash. There's no discernible pattern to predict when it will occur, ranging from almost immediately after the round begins to extending to remarkably high multipliers. This unpredictability is what drives both the excitement and the risk associated with the game. Successful players donât attempt to predict the crash but manage their risk based on its inevitable occurrence.

The Importance of Bankroll Management
Regardless of the strategy employed, meticulous bankroll management is crucial. Before initiating gameplay, define a specific amount of money you're prepared to risk and consciously stick to this limit. Avoid chasing losses, as this often leads to impulsive decisions and greater financial setbacks. Divide your bankroll into smaller betting units, allowing you to withstand a series of unfavorable outcomes. Experts recommend betting only 1-5% of your total bankroll on each round. This ensures that even a losing streak wonât deplete your funds quickly, allowing you to remain in the game and potentially recover your losses over time. Disciplined bankroll management is, arguably, the most important element of a successful crash game strategy.

Advanced Auto-Cashout Techniques: Multiple Cashouts
Some platforms go a step further, offering âmultiple cashoutâ functionalities. This allows players to set multiple cashout points within a single round. For example, you could set one cashout at 1.5x to secure a small profit, and another at 3.0x for a larger potential reward. If the multiplier reaches 1.5x, only a portion of your initial bet will be cashed out, leaving the remainder to continue playing, aiming for the higher multiplier. This technique allows for partial profit taking and increased risk exposure simultaneously. It requires careful consideration and a thorough understanding of the game dynamics, but it can be a powerful tool for maximizing potential returns. The Psychological Aspects of Crash Games
Crash games aren't solely about mathematical probability and strategic betting; the psychological element plays a significant role in a playerâs success. The intense anticipation and the ever-increasing multiplier can trigger emotional responses, leading to impulsive decisions. The fear of missing out (FOMO) often compels players to delay cashing out, hoping for an even higher multiplier, ultimately risking their existing profits. Conversely, the frustration of a near-miss can lead to chasing losses, increasing bet sizes in a desperate attempt to recoup previous losses. Recognizing these biases and developing emotional control is crucial for maintaining a rational approach to the game.
